Every year, all over the world, people celebrate
International Burnside Day

This day, coincidentally the birthday of Chris Ellison - the man who brought to life Frank Burnside in The Bill, is commemorated by drinking single malt scotch, watching The Bill, writing to the ABC to ask for the showing of Burnside – the series, wearing a bad tie, e-mailing Chris c/o feedback@pearsontv.com to wish him a happy birthday, nicking slags and visiting The Burnside Files @ www.geocities.com/burnside_files.
